Frank Tower

General Partner, Savano Capital Partners

Frank is a General Partner with Savano Capital Partners, a Baltimore, MD-based growth equity investor specializing in direct secondaries. Savano Capital looks to partner with later-stage, high-growth, at-scale technology companies by providing interim liquidity to existing shareholders (founders, current and former employees, angel investors, early institutional and corporate strategic investors). Savano targets privately held technology and tech-enabled service companies with revenue from $50 to $250 million. Frank has been a General Partner with Savano since 2020 and joined the firm as a Venture Partner in 2017.

Frank has more than 30 years of experience financing high-growth, venture-backed technology and life science companies. Before Savano Capital, he was the President of the Venture Banking Group and a Director of Pacific Western Bank, a $26 billion asset bank serving venture-backed businesses and their VC and PE investors. In this capacity, Frank led the technology, life sciences, and venture capital practices across the country. Frank joined PacWest Bank through its acquisition of Square 1 Bank (NASDAQ:SQBK) in October 2015, where he was Executive Vice President overseeing the technology and life science practices on the East Coast.

Before joining Square 1 Bank in 2014, Frank was a founding General Partner of Gold Hill Capital, an independent private equity firm providing debt and equity capital to rapid-growth, venture-backed technology companies. With offices in Boston, MA and San Jose, CA, Frank and his partners raised two funds and deployed $1 billion in more than 200 companies. Previous experiences included roles as Senior Vice President and Senior Credit Officer during his 10-year tenure at Silicon Valley Bank.

Frank earned a BS degree with a double major in Finance and Investments from Babson College.
